If you're the type of person who believes in true love, fate, monogamy, or free will, this post will piss you off. Salon.com recently interviewed the psychology professor Peter K. Jonason on his latest publication, "Positioning the Booty-Call Relationship on the Spectrum of Relationships," in which be breaks sex down to basic economics. Below are his main points from the interview.

-Because females are more biologically invested in offspring, they are choosier regarding sex partners. As a result, men and women have opposing biological impulses when it comes to sex. In one-night stands, men win. In committed relationships, women win. A booty-call is a compromise. It gives women a type of long term relationship while the male receives sex for a relatively low investment. Sex is a negotiation. Neither sex gets exactly what they want.
